Asian Shares Rise On Stimulus Bets, Vaccine Optimism
CANBERA (dpa-AFX) - Asian stocks rose broadly on Wednesday as investors clung to the possibility of new fiscal stimulus deal in the United States before its previous benefits expire by the end of the year.
Sentiment was also underpinned after U.S. regulators said that Moderna s vaccine is safe and effective for preventing Covid-19.
Chinese shares ended little changed after SMIC said it had become aware of co-CEO Mong Song Liang s intention of conditional resignation.
Shares of the chipmaker fell as much as 5.5 percent ahead of its removal from MSCI indexes next month, while the benchmark Shanghai Composite index ended marginally lower at 3,366.98. Hong Kong s Hang Seng index rose 253 points, or 0.97 percent, to 26,460.29.
New Zealand Has NZ$438 Million Current Account Deficit New Zealand had a seasonally adjusted current account deficit of 438 million in the third quarter of 2020 compared to the previous three months, Statistics New Zealand said on Wednesday.
The current account deficit for the year ended September 2020 narrowed to NZ$2.6 billion (0.8 percent of GDP) from the NZ$11.7 billion deficit for the September 2019 year (3.7 percent of GDP).
New Zealand’s net international liability position was NZ$177.9 billion, down from NZ$180.3 billion on 30 June 2020.
Seasonally adjusted, the goods surplus narrowed to NZ$881 million, while the services balance was a NZ$493 million surplus, the primary income deficit widened to NZ$1.6 billion and the financial account recorded a net inflow of NZ$4.3 billion.

Experts are advising Kiwis to become more conscious of their food wastage with new research showing more than 70% of NZ households discard uneaten food every week.
The study of 1,000 New Zealanders shows three quarters (76%) of the population discard food to the value of $25 every week, which for a household on a budget of $150 represents around a sixth of their total food spend for the week[1].
